Web7 jul. 2024 · Toucans are native to the Neotropics, from Southern Mexico, through Central America, into South America south to northern Argentina. They mostly live in the lowland tropics, but the mountain species from the genus Andigena reach temperate climates at high altitudes in the Andes and can be found up to the tree line. Where do toucans live? Toucans live in the Americas, from Mexico to Argentina.The toucan’s normal habitat is in low altitude tropical rainforests, although there are species that live mountain or altitudes that can reach 3,000 meters … the rabbit hole jersey
